2. Grape Seed Extract: An Overview

2.1 Composition

Grape seed extract is rich in various bioactive compounds. It contains proanthocyanidins, which are a type of flavonoid known for their strong antioxidant properties. These proanthocyanidins are composed of multiple phenolic units, and they are responsible for many of the health - promoting effects associated with grape seed extract. Additionally, it also contains small amounts of other compounds such as phenolic acids and flavonols.

2.2 Sources

As the name suggests, grape seed extract is derived from the seeds of grapes. Grapes are one of the most widely cultivated fruits around the world, and different grape varieties can be used as sources for grape seed extract. The extraction process typically involves crushing the grape seeds and then using solvents or other techniques to isolate the bioactive compounds.

3. Antioxidant and Anti - Inflammatory Properties

3.1 Antioxidant Activity

Oxidative stress is thought to play a role in the development and progression of ADHD. The brain is highly vulnerable to oxidative damage due to its high metabolic rate and relatively low antioxidant defenses. Grape seed extract's antioxidant properties can help combat oxidative stress. Proanthocyanidins in the extract can scavenge free radicals, which are highly reactive molecules that can damage cells and tissues. By neutralizing these free radicals, grape seed extract may protect the brain cells from oxidative damage, thus potentially contributing to better brain health.

3.2 Anti - Inflammatory Effects

Inflammation in the brain has also been implicated in ADHD. Grape seed extract has anti - inflammatory properties. It can modulate the activity of certain inflammatory mediators in the body. For example, it can reduce the production of cytokines, which are signaling molecules involved in the inflammatory response. By reducing inflammation in the brain, grape seed extract may help improve the neural environment and support normal brain function.
